GRAFT COPOLYMERIZATION OF METHACRYLIC ACID ON SYNTHETIC FIBERS BY A PRE- IRRADIATION TECHNIQUE (in Japanese)

Journal Article · · Proc. Japan Conf. Radioisotopes
OSTI ID:4700814
The gamma -ray-induced graft copolymerization of methacrylic acid on synthetic fibers, such as nylon, acrylic, polyester and polyethylene fibers, by a pre-irradiation technique in air was studied. The rate of grafting was generally affected by the total dosage up to 10/sup 7/ r, while that on acrylic fiber was not so large when the total dosage increased to any high value. As the grafting temperature increased, the rate of grafting also became higher. It was very small, however, below 70 deg C. Under the same experimental condition, the order of easiness of grafting was as follows nylon, acrylic, polyethylene, and polyester fibers. (JAIF)
